Jordan Condemns Iranian Attack On Kuwait


(MENAFN- Jordan Times) AMMAN - Jordan on Thursday condemned the Iranian attacks targeting Kuwait.

A Foreign Ministry statement denounced the attacks as a“blatant” violation of Kuwaiti sovereignty, a threat to its security, stability, and territorial integrity, and a dangerous escalation violating international law and the UN Charter.

The Ministry of Foreign Affairs reaffirmed Jordan's absolute solidarity with Kuwait and emphasised full support for all measures taken by Kuwait to safeguard its sovereignty, security, citizens, and residents.

Kuwait's army said Thursday it was intercepting a missile and drone attack from Iran.

"Kuwaiti air defenses are currently engaging hostile missile and drone attacks following the heinous Iranian aggression," Kuwait's army wrote on X.
